On Thu, Feb 13, 2014 at 11:51:12AM +0000, Patrick McHardy wrote:
> On Thu, Feb 13, 2014 at 12:41:12PM +0100, Pablo Neira Ayuso wrote:
> > hexstring:hexstring
> > hexstring:
> > :hexstring
> > ---
> > The spaces to separate the key and the action in dictionaries is very
> > important, otherwise (with this patch) the scanner misinterprets this.
> >
> > # nft add filter input tcp dport vmap { 25:drop }
> > <cmdline>:1:41-43: Error: syntax error, unexpected string, expecting comma or '}'
> > add rule filter input tcp dport vmap { 25:drop }
> > ^^^
> > I think we can just document this, I don't see any better solution for this
> > at this moment.
>
> Let me try if I can come up with something ...
I think we might be able to do something with flex "trailing contexts",
though I didn't manage to figure it out yet.
Generally it seems like using a ':' in maps might not be the best idea
after all, its used for too many other things already. This might be
the reason why I initially used =>, not sure anymore.
Is there a reasonable alternative to ':' with a single character?
